In an unexpected development, Texas Longhorns defensive end Colton Vasek is scheduled to undergo shoulder surgery today. This announcement has sent shockwaves through the Longhorns football program, as Vasek has become one of the standout defensive players in recent years. The surgery, which comes after an injury sustained during the season, will temporarily sideline Vasek, forcing the team to adjust their defensive strategies and fill the gap left by one of their most promising talents.

Colton Vasek: A Rising Star for Texas

Colton Vasek’s emergence as a key player for the Texas Longhorns has been nothing short of remarkable. Since joining the team, Vasek, a towering defensive end, has become one of the cornerstones of Texas’ defensive line. At 6-foot-5 and 265 pounds, Vasek has the ideal physical build for a defensive end, and he has used his size, strength, and agility to wreak havoc on opposing offenses. His ability to pressure quarterbacks, disrupt plays, and contribute to the run defense made him an essential part of the Longhorns’ defensive scheme.

The Injury and What It Means for Vasek

Although details about the exact nature of Vasek’s shoulder injury have not been fully disclosed, the decision to undergo surgery points to a serious issue. Shoulder injuries are particularly concerning for players in positions like defensive end, where tackling, pushing off offensive linemen, and sacking the quarterback are crucial components of the job. Even minor injuries to the shoulder can have long-lasting effects if not properly addressed, which is why surgery was deemed necessary.

The procedure, which will take place today, will put Vasek on the shelf for a period of time, likely several weeks or even months, depending on the severity of the injury and how well he responds to rehabilitation. As a result, Vasek’s absence will leave a noticeable hole in the Longhorns’ defensive line. Texas will need to adapt without one of its best pass-rushers and all-around defenders.
